Passport photos at DEBROECK PHOTOGRAPHY in Shreveport, 71106

Are you searching for a passport photo place in Shreveport? DEBROECK PHOTOGRAPHY offers passport photo services.

Address
9245 Wallace Lake Rd Suite A, Shreveport, LA 71106, United States

Phone number
1 318-469-6783